Abstract

A time-multiplexed field programmable gate array (TM-FPGA) includes programmable logic circuitry, programmable interconnect circuitry, and a plurality of context registers. A user's circuit can be mapped to the programmable logic circuitry, the programmable interconnect circuitry, and the plurality of context registers without the user's intervention in mapping the design.
